Output 65aea4808873e48d75b5f99b6ce3122bc38b014faeb2ad80b9b027aa57e98de8:0

value
26485200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c591bcefcda1fd76aee7d6bc32d3e622f07f95ee OP_EQUAL
address
3KhfdPbpb84XVWSp58Akp5YYqjRT7fTPpj
transaction
65aea4808873e48d75b5f99b6ce3122bc38b014faeb2ad80b9b027aa57e98de8
spent
true